After a fun day of thrifting on Queen East, my boyfriend and I decided to try Que Ling Vietnamese Cuisine for the first time, and it turned out to be a great choice.
We started off our meal with classic spring rolls. They were nice and crispy on the outside and filled with flavour on the inside. Paired with the dipping sauce it was an enjoyable start to our meal.
I chose the Pho Rare Beef and Beef Ball Rice Noodle Soup, which is my go-to pho combination. Que Ling Viet did not disappoint. The broth was piping hot and had a rich, deep flavour that was both comforting and satisfying. The rare beef was tender and cooked perfectly in the hot broth, while the beef balls added a nice, chewy texture. The rice noodles were just right, not too soft or too firm, absorbing the flavourful broth beautifully. The variety of condiments provided, such as fresh bean sprouts, basil, lime, and an assortment of sauces, allowed me to customize the pho to my liking, enhancing the dish even more.
My boyfriend opted for the Pho Que Ling Special Rice Noodle Soup, which is a house special. House specials are always a classic choice, and he really enjoyed the variety of items in the bowl. The special included a mix of rare beef, tripe, brisket, and beef balls, providing a delightful range of textures and flavours. The broth for his pho was just as hot and delicious as mine, with a rich, savoury taste that complemented the variety of meats. The inclusion of fresh herbs and condiments elevated the soup, making it a thoroughly enjoyable meal.
Que Ling Vietnamese Cuisine is located in an unexpected spot, but don’t let that deter you. The interior is unpretentious, focusing on delivering great food rather than flashy decor. The atmosphere is casual and welcoming, making it a comfortable place to enjoy a meal.
Overall, our experience at Que Ling Vietnamese Cuisine was very positive. The pho was delicious, with hot and flavourful broth, tender meats, and fresh accompaniments. The ability to customize our pho with a variety of condiments added to the enjoyment. The location may be unexpected, but the food truly does not disappoint. If you’re looking for a satisfying bowl of pho in the area, Que Ling Vietnamese Cuisine is definitely worth a visit. We left feeling happy and satisfied, and we look forward to returning.
